YouTube announced today a new comment moderation setting, “Pause,” letting creators and moderators prevent viewers from adding new comments yet keep existing comments on videos. Instead of turning off comments completely or holding comments to review them manually, you can temporarily pause comments until you have enough time to filter out trolls and negativity. The Pause option is located in the video-level comment settings in the upper right-hand corner of the comments panel on either the watch page in the app or in YouTube Studio. Hotham Park Illuminated, in the park of the same name in Bognor, is a magical woodland light trail. Visitors can enjoy the immersive experience as they walk through the park that has been turned into a winter wonderland with lights, sounds and projections. Councillor Alison Cooper, chairwoman of Arun District Council, braved the weather on Monday to officially open the attraction to visitors. After its success last year with Alice in Wonderland decorations, the event has returned bigger and better this December.
